UWVgestuurd is a Dutch term used to describe clients, trajectories, or processes that are steered or directed by UWV, the Uitvoeringsinstituut Werknemersverzekeringen (Employee Insurance Agency). In Dutch social security and labor market policy, the designation indicates that UWV takes the lead in planning, coordinating, and monitoring reintegration or benefit-related activities, rather than other actors such as municipalities or private providers.
